About Castle School Pembrokeshire

Castle School is a well-established, all-inclusive, co-educational, independent school offering education for girls and boys from nursery to A level.

Castle School helping pupils prepare for life as well as exams...
Year 10 and 11 had the opportunity to take part in a series of workshops to give them the skills needed to apply for jobs and interviews. They have learned about using Job Descriptions to really enhance applications, how to write a good CV and cover letter and how to interview well.
The workshops culminated with a mock interview evening. Every pupil had to interview for 2 positions. They put into practice what... they had learned about using Job Descriptions to prepare for their interviews. 5 local professionals came for the evening and held 10 minute interviews with pupils giving them feedback on what they did well and how they could improve. At the end of the evening a pupil was selected for each position. This was a fantastic event and has given them all a real insight into how to apply for jobs and when it matters, perform well at interview. They have all requested that this becomes an annual event! The feedback from the professionals was incredible, they all commented on how mature our pupils were, how well they communicated and responded to the questions and, compared to other 15-16 year olds that they interview, were very impressed! Well done to everyone who took part, congratulations to those that 'got the job' and a huge thank you to the 5 local professionals who gave their time and expertise to make their experience as beneficial as possible.

Years 7 and 8 had a GCSE Biology Day on Friday!
The morning was all about lichens. Pupils learned about symbiosis, bioindicators and how important lichens are to indicating air pollution. They then took part in the Opal Air Quality Survey and looked at the lichens we have on-site and linked that to the air quality. Next week they will have a go at a GCSE Biology question about this topic to see if learning about it practically improves their understanding and if they can apply what they learned.
In the afternoon they had a mad maths treasure hunt where they had to find and solve 24 questions all related to topics they have been covering in school.

Puffins need to say a great big THANK YOU to George for bringing some extra special visitors with him into school on Friday; ‘Blue’ and his daddy Mark. ‘Blue’ is a Hyacinth Macaw, an endangered species. It is the largest flying parrot species and we were lucky enough to see one flying at Castle School!
